Commercial tire specifications directly impact vehicle performance, fuel efficiency, and operational safety. Fleet operators must consider factors such as load rating, speed rating, tread pattern, and compound composition when selecting tires for specific applications. Bulk truck tires procurement decisions involve analyzing these technical specifications alongside cost considerations to achieve optimal total cost of ownership. Professional tire distributors provide technical expertise that helps fleet managers make informed decisions about tire selection based on their specific operational requirements and vehicle configurations.

Sustainability and green factors are becoming progressively relevant in the commercial tyre market. Transportation companies are experiencing pressure to reduce their carbon impact, and truck tire decisions can add to these initiatives. Low rolling resistance offerings decrease petroleum usage and connected greenhouse gases. Tire recycling reconditioning and reprocessing programs increase material useful life and decrease waste production.
The circular economy is gaining traction in the commercial tire industry, with increased focus on tire retreading and recycling throughout the product lifecycle. Professional tire distributors facilitate these sustainability initiatives by offering retread programs, collecting used tires for recycling, and providing information to customers about sustainable tire management options. Economic factors fleet tire suppliers in truck tyre acquisition extend further than upfront cost. Total cost of ownership evaluation takes into account acquisition cost, projected tire life, fuel usage characteristics, maintenance needs, and recycling fees. Knowledgeable truck tire distributors aid customers perform these analyses to reach educated acquisition choices.
Risk management in tire procurement involves considerations of supply reliability, price stability, and quality consistency. Fleet operators dependent on tire availability for their operations cannot afford supply disruptions, making supplier reliability a critical selection criterion. Price volatility in raw materials can affect tire pricing, and procurement strategies must account for potential price fluctuations. Quality consistency ensures that tires perform as expected, avoiding unexpected failures that could disrupt operations or create safety risks. Professional tire distributors manage these risks through diversified supply sources, inventory strategies, and quality assurance programs that protect customer interests.
